SWOT Analysis

1. It is the largest circulating weekly magazine in the USA as well as the entire world. 2. The magazine boasts of a readership of 25 million. 3. The “Person of the Year” feature of the magazine has gained huge popularity worldwide. 4. The magazine is the largest magazine in terms of ad revenue in USA. 5. One of the Most reputed and respected magazine brand in the world 6. The brand has a very high recall worldwide and it is prestigious to be Strength associated or to be featured in the magazine

1. The global editions of the magazine face stiff competition from the local magazines in the respective countries. 2. The brand is comparatively not as popular as it is in US in some Weakness middle-eastern and Asian countries as it is in USA.

1. The magazine covers a variety of issues such as politics, business, technology, health, science, entertainment hence it can appeal to a wide range of potential customers. 2. The magazine has some very popular names associated with its editorial panel which the magazine can use for branding. 3. The magazine enjoys an iconic status which is a big plus for branding Opportunity purposes.

1. The magazine operates in a very competitive space with several big brands competing for the same potential customer base. 2. Print media is becoming weaker day by day due to the widespread network of internet all over the world. 3. The distribution networks of the local editions are not as well Threats developed as those of the local magzines.
